Super Clash: Kotoko vs Hearts of Oak – Preview, statistics, team news, predictions

Asante Kotoko and Accra Hearts of Oak are set to clash in the highly anticipated Super Clash this Sunday afternoon in the Ghana Premier League. The match will take place at the Baba Yara Sports Stadium in Kumasi, where the Porcupine Warriors will test their mettle against their archrivals.

Heading into this fixture, Asante Kotoko has struggled in the Ghana Premier League, winning just one of their last five matches and losing the other four. On the other hand, Hearts of Oak have shown better form with three wins, one draw, and one loss in their last five games. Kotoko currently sits in 7th place with 19 points from 12 games, while Hearts of Oak are in 6th place with 18 points. A victory for either side could significantly impact their positions in the league standings.

In their last five GPL matches, Asante Kotoko has scored three goals and conceded five, while Hearts of Oak has scored five goals and conceded just two. The Porcupine Warriors have also won their last two encounters against Hearts of Oak. Additionally, Hearts of Oak is the second-best-ranked away team this season.

Under the guidance of Prosper Ogum, Asante Kotoko is yet to lose a game, winning three and drawing one out of the four matches he has managed. As for team news, Abdul Aziz Nurudeen is fit and may feature for Hearts of Oak, while winger Wisdom Fernando Bassy is set to make his first Super Clash appearance for Kotoko. However, new signing Kwame Opoku is unlikely to play in this game.

In terms of prediction, it’s expected to be a tight contest with a potential scoreline of Asante Kotoko 1-1 Hearts of Oak. The match is scheduled to kick off at 3:00 PM (15:00 GMT).

Overall, the Super Clash between Asante Kotoko and Accra Hearts of Oak promises to be an exciting and closely contested encounter, with both teams eager to secure a crucial victory in the Ghana Premier League.
